Extraction by Bacteria Leaching Copper and Gold can be extracted from their ores by using bacteria leaching. A long time ago, engineers investigating the possibility of reopening the Roman workings noticed a blue-green liquid running from the mountains of excavated rock. When the fluid ran across old iron implements, it left a brown film. When scraped off, the film was pure copper. In 1947, US microbiologists discovered that the transformation was in fact the work of microorganisms. Bio leaching process is studied to leach copper and zinc from low-grade ores; and zinc silicate waste, respectively by Thiobacillus. Bacteria such as Thiobacillus ferro-oxidans and Thiobacillus thio-oxidans obtain the energy they need to live by oxidising Fe2+ ions and S2- ions respectively. The S2- ions are present in insoluble minerals of copper, zinc and lead. The oxidation of the S2- ions by bacteria releases these valuable metal ions into solution.
